Brunswick Attitude Control

Brunswick is bringing back more Attitude! The Brunswick Attitude Control has a urethane pearl coverstock paired with a versatile symmetric Contra core. This strong urethane cover and strong core result in a great urethane option for those with a lower rev rate and higher speed.

  • Color: Deep Red
    All colors do vary somewhat from the picture shown
  • Coverstock: Urethane Pearl
  • Core: Contra (Featuring DOT)
  • Finish: 500, 1000 Siaair Micro Pad
  • RG: 2.474 (for 15# ball)
  • Differential: 0.047 (for 15# ball)
  • Recommended Lane Condition: Medium
  • Reaction: Control
  • Manufacturer's Warranty: 2 yrs from purchase date

Strong and Controlled

The Attitude Control is the step up from the Purple Hammer that lower rev bowlers have been waiting for. This ball is a little earlier and about 5 more boards of hook overall. It possesses the same ability to go around the lane a bit while maintaining control on patterns with stronger backends. I can throw it away from me from 3rd arrow and I can play up the lane around 1st arrow. I have been able to use this one on both house and sport patterns with success thus far. The Attitude Control is a great choice for a strong urethane ball.

Attitude Control

Here is my take on the new Brunswick Attitude Control. The Attitude Control has a low Rg/medium diff. Contra symmetrical core wrapped by a deep red pearl urethane cover finished at 1000 Siaair. My “vitals” are a 405 rev rate with a PAP of 5 9/16 over and 1/8 up. I drilled the Attitude Control with a 50 x 4 x 10 layout. I have used this ball at factory finish. I have tried this release on 2022 PBA Wolf, 2022 PBA Chameleon as well as various THS.
I have recently become a huge fan of the new Attitude series of bowling balls from Brunswick. I am a true fan of the resin Attitude and have become a fan of the urethane Attitude Control. The thing about the Attitude Control is that the ball flat out hook and does not seem to be very sensitive to carrydown. I am also a big fan of the Purple Hammer. Compared to a Purple Hammer, the Attitude Control is definitely earlier whereas the Purple Hammer is a little more “flippy” within the context of a urethane ball. The Attitude Control was very effective on the PBA patterns referenced above and gave me a consistent read over time. For those looking for a urethane option that is a “little more” than a Purple Hammer, the Attitude Control is exactly what you want.
